The Blockchain Wallet is one of the most popular wallets today. This is due to its ease of use. Although the company will store your wallet on its servers, as it is said. This means that it carries a slight risk due to the presence of a third party, but the wallet is focused on security and simplicity, which led to its possession of a great reputation that made it one of the most important Bitcoin wallets leading in the entire cryptocurrency community.

The Blockchain Wallet started in early 2016 and has focused a lot on improving and strengthening security features, by making the wallet use a deterministic hierarchy that adds more security to the wallet by not using the same address twice. You as a customer are also allowed to backup your money as well, which will protect them even more from unauthorized access.

YES!! Blockchain wallets are one of the safest wallets you can use. personally thats all I use and recommend. Blockchain wallets use public and private key encryption to secure data and all transactions.

Navigate to the request screen and select bitcoin from the currency dropdown. You'll see the payment request form at the bottom of the screen. Simply fill out the form and press Next. You can then copy the link and share it with the person from whom you are requesting funds.

The Blockchain Wallet is non-custodial, which means that only you control access to your crypto and private keys.

The Blockchain Wallet, founded in 2012, is the world's most popular crypto wallet with over 53M+ created in 180 countries. Thanks to our industry-leading low fees and user-friendly interface, over $620B+ has been transacted to date.
